開心遊戲館

位置:首頁 > 單機遊戲攻略 > 

上古卷軸5:天際 ESP漢化版詳細教程 進階篇

上古卷軸5:天際 ESP漢化版詳細教程 進階篇

(注:本教程僅發於本站論壇與DeepKu論壇,其它網站不得擅自轉載)

(隨着各種功能豐富的工具涌現,如今漢化步驟已大爲簡化,此貼目前的實用價值大幅降低,僅供大家豐富知識)

在上一篇《基礎篇》,我們熟悉了“漢化三劍客”:1. TESsnip;2. String Pack&Unpack Tools;3. String Localizer。透過交替運用我們可以進行初步漢化esp。

但如果只遵循《基礎篇》的教程的話,則有一大限制,就是:如果目標esp包含新增項,則無法漢化。

在這篇《進階篇》裏,我教大家如何在同樣這3個工具的幫助下,完成對包含新增項的esp進行漢化。從而我們可以對現在的任何mod都進行漢化。

再繼續往下讀之前,我先建議親愛的讀者先仔細閱讀基礎篇,搞清楚《天際》的漢化機理,並明白每一個漢化步驟。“漢化三劍客”在《基礎篇》裏都有下載。

《上古5:天際》製作ESP漢化版詳細教程(基礎篇):?1368104547

【開場準備,理論先行】

在基礎篇裏,我們未對包含新增項esp動刀,主要是有兩個瓶頸:

1)無法在esp裏添加橋。

2)無法創建全新的strings庫。

1)所謂橋,就是負責連接esp裏項目與strings裏文字的16進制的FULL字元串。如果FULL裏是純文字的話,無法直接將純文字轉化會我們需要的 “橋”;

2)strings localizer只能讀取現成的strings,並按現成的strings結構進行構造,無法生成全新的strings文字庫。而且strings localizer無法修改內部每一行文字對應的ID。

那麼這兩個瓶頸如何解決呢?接下來,我們的教程正式開始,並以我漢化的Tytanis-The Ultimate Mod,終極Mod爲例進行講解。

【第一步:開篇立意】

1)因爲是對現成的esp進行漢化,因此直接用localizer讀取即可。如圖所示,process之後,以1252格式輸出,然後write

上古卷軸5:天際 ESP漢化版詳細教程 進階篇

圖中所示的ID爲0,是因爲FULL字段已經沒有作爲橋的字元串,只剩下純文字了。

2)將生成的Tytanis_ngs(即下圖的gs)複製到Strings Pack&Unpack Tools所在目錄,並將其解包

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第2張

3)輸入如上圖命令後,即爲所有文字集合,開啟後可以進行翻譯

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第3張

接下來,我們將主要使用TESsnip和記事本。

【第二步:針鋒相對】

1)用TESsnip開啟data目錄下的,開啟TES4,將如圖所示的00000080勾選。

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第4張

2)進入OPTION,將如圖所示的Use New Subrecord Editor取消勾選

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第5張

3)在IronArrow項目下,雙擊開啟FULL字段

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第6張

4)只保留前面4組數,剩下選中全部刪掉

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第7張

現在,這個FULL字段已經把脖子洗乾淨了,就等我們可以開始造橋。第1個瓶頸就此解決。

【第三步:雙龍戲珠】

ID數字的無所謂,設定成任意數字都可以。

在此例中,我的設定爲106496(10進制)。

1)進入,將鐵箭前面的數據修改爲106496

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第8張

2)進入IronArrow的FULL字段,在如圖所示int格子內輸入106496

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第9張

3)點擊106496左邊的小方框,TESsnip將自動做好數據轉換

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第10張

4)下圖爲一個一個全部改完後的文字示例圖,當然esp裏也要一個一個全部對應修改

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第11張

【第四步:總結陳詞】

這一步其實很簡單,只要如下圖,輸入stringspacker的命令即可,生成新的strings文字庫。然後將ngs重命名爲Tytanis_ngs,放到data目錄下strings目錄即可。

上古卷軸5:天際 ESP漢化版詳細教程 進階篇 第12張

這時候再回到之前的瓶頸之2,關於新數據庫的建立問題。解決方法是:不能建立,我們就編輯。

我們透過記事本對文字的排序ID進行編輯,從而將原來無效的文字庫編輯成一個有效的文字庫。而此瓶頸也就此解決。

至此,製作與漢化全部流程結束

【最後】

本教程只適用於當前缺乏功能齊全的工具的大環境,如果日後有更加進階的工具,如CK的出現,希望可以令我們製作esp漢化版mod的流程更簡單。

最後希望更多的朋友能做出漢化mod,以及希望其它更方便的工具以及CK早日浮出水面。